Founded in the 1600's, Annapolis is one of the most historic cities in our nation. Walk in the footsteps of America's founding fathers - from the Maryland State House (briefly the U.S. capitol), down bricked streets to the beautiful waterfront City Dock (in use for over 350 years)! Only three miles from the hotels, whether you're interested in checking out the history or unique, local shopping and dining, downtown Annapolis is well worth the visit.

Across the Spa Creek bridge from downtown Annapolis lies Eastport, a charming neighborhood that feels like something out of a coastal fairytale. Stroll down wooded roads past quaint homes, local businesses, sailboat marinas, and miniature beachfront parks. One of these enchanting little parks is where Robbie proposed to Shannon!

Just 20 miles east of Annapolis, across the famous Chesapeake Bay Bridge, is beautiful Kent Island. Home to scenic nature trails, quaint historic Stevensville, and loads of waterfront dining options, head over the bridge for crabs, crushes, and classic Chesapeake charm!
